## Releases — ScanBridge Integration

Support team notes. Releases ship monthly from the Ferndale build server. Each build bundles the scanner firmware shim and the POS adapter for Tillstone terminals. Verify the release by checking the printed checksum against the manifest in the release notes; mismatches mean a corrupted download, not a compatibility issue. Do not hand customers unsigned builds under any circumstances. Every distributable archive must be verified against the current release key, which is shown below.

release key, bajof-tadug: bky4_GCYF

**CI note: Fennick PDF invoice renderer — plugin test failures**

If your plugin's render tests fail on the shared CI pool with blank pages, the cause is usually a missing embedded-font fixture; the renderer refuses to substitute fonts in strict mode. Vendor your fonts or set `strictFonts: false` in the test harness only. Timeouts over 30s almost always mean an unbounded table layout loop — cap row counts in fixtures. Pin your plugin against the renderer build noted below.

session token of kahog-bahif = htk9_f63daec35

## Break-Glass: PixHoard Image Cache

New folks: if the PixHoard image cache leaks memory and OOMs the Renner nodes, don't wait for approvals. Restart via the break-glass account, file an incident, and notify the cache owner. Access is audited. The break-glass account unlocks with the recovery passphrase below.

recovery phrase for kagaf-yajof: fraax-quenwyn-lamion